Prescott, Ar vs Townsville, Queensland Climate & Distance Between

Australia flag
  • The distance between Prescott, Ar, Usa and Townsville, Queensland, Australia is approximately 13,937 km or 8,661 mi.
  • To reach Prescott, Ar in this distance one would set out from Townsville, Queensland bearing 61.4°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Prescott, Ar bearing 89.5° or E .
  • Prescott, Ar has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Townsville, Queensland has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 6.9 °C (12.3°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.1 °C (23.6°F) more in Prescott, Ar.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 373.6 mm (14.7 in) more which is equivalent to 373.6 l/m² (9.17 US gal/ft²) or 3,736,000 l/ha (399,403 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 12.6° lower in Prescott, Ar than in Townsville, Queensland.
